Quick Answer

Nodusfall is not officially labeled an MMO or MMORPG. It is a multiplayer mythology action game whose core combat is designed around four tactical roles, while most core content can also be played solo.

Is Nodusfall an MMO?

HoYoverse describes Nodusfall as a multiplayer-centered, realistic-fantasy or multi-mythology action game. The checked first-party material does not use MMO or MMORPG as the product genre. That means Nodusfall may contain online hubs or multiplayer systems, but it is not currently accurate to present it as a confirmed persistent-world MMORPG.

Media have used MMO comparisons when describing a gamescom build, yet a comparison is not the official genre label. A hub, contracts, broad landscapes, and four-person cooperative combat do not by themselves establish massive concurrency, persistent shared zones, shards, guilds, trading, or an auction house. Those architecture details remain TBD.

Confirmed Core Gameplay

PvE cooperative boss combat is the main focus. Players can change roles and loadouts, use Divine Skills, and defeat powerful enemies for resources used to unlock skills and weapons. Team composition and tactical responsibilities are central to the announced combat direction.

PvP and PvPvE are planned as secondary additions or “seasoning,” not the current primary mode. Their player counts, rules, rewards, queues, and release timing are unannounced. The game is still in development, so preview flow should not be treated as final server design.

Co-Op and Squad Play

The precise developer wording is that core combat is designed around four players taking distinct tactical roles. It does not confirm a universal “maximum four players” limit for every activity. A future social space, PvP mode, event, or other feature could use a different number, but no such specification is currently available.

Party play is officially part of the project’s identity. The evidence does not yet explain private lobbies, friend invitations, join-in-progress, drop-in/drop-out, party leadership, or voice and text communication. Those features should not be filled from genre expectations.

Can You Play Nodusfall Solo?

Yes, the developers say most core content can be played solo. The word “most” matters: it does not guarantee every activity, boss, event, or future secondary mode supports solo play. The supplied material also does not explain whether AI teammates fill tactical roles.

Solo difficulty scaling, enemy health, rewards, role requirements, pause behavior, and progression parity remain unannounced. The page therefore avoids promising a fully offline campaign or identical solo and co-op rewards. A future beta or system guide must define those details.

Matchmaking and Private Parties

Matchmaking has not been confirmed, and neither have friends-only rooms, invite codes, public queues, or party browser features. Multiplayer-focused design makes those questions reasonable, but it cannot answer them. No final client or server interface is available in the verified official record.

When HoYoverse publishes online details, this page will separate automatic matchmaking from manual parties and social hubs. Join-in-progress, reconnect rules, host migration, party leader permissions, and region selection require individual evidence. A single “co-op” label is not enough.

Hub and Contract Preview Context

Journalists described a hub and selectable contracts in the gamescom preview build. Those observations are useful for understanding that specific demo flow. They do not prove the final hub is a shared online space, establish its population, or define the released world structure.

The team also describes the social experience as light interaction and says players will not be forced to communicate. That statement supports flexible social expectations, but it does not reveal the technical architecture. Persistent world, channels, instances, and server regions all remain TBD.

Cross-Play and Cross-Progression

Neither cross-play nor cross-progression is announced. PC is the only confirmed platform, and the PC storefront is still unknown. With no second platform confirmed, there is no verified platform pair for cross-play or shared saves.

Online co-op cannot be used to infer these features. If more platforms appear, the page will track matchmaking pools, account linking, progress ownership, regional restrictions, and opt-out settings separately. Cross-play and cross-save are related but not interchangeable.

Guilds, Raids, Economy, and Shared World

No guild or clan system, MMO-style raid, player trading, auction house, world event scale, or maximum zone population is confirmed. The same is true for a seamless open world and a persistent shared world. Large environments in official art are visual evidence, not network specifications.

This evidence boundary is why the page answers the MMO query without forcing a label. Nodusfall has confirmed multiplayer action and team-based boss combat, while the systems that normally define an MMORPG remain unannounced. Future tests may provide more precise terminology.

Nodusfall MMO and Co-Op FAQ

Is Nodusfall an MMORPG?

HoYoverse has not labeled it an MMO or MMORPG. The official genre is multiplayer mythology or realistic-fantasy action. Persistent shared-world and massive-concurrency systems remain TBD.

How many players can play together?

Core combat is designed around four players with distinct tactical roles. That wording does not establish a universal four-player maximum for every mode. Mode-specific limits have not been published.

Can I play alone?

Most core content can be played solo according to the developers. AI teammates, scaling, rewards, and the list of non-solo activities are unannounced. “Most” should not become “all.”

Does Nodusfall have cross-play?

Cross-play and cross-progression are both TBD. PC is the only confirmed platform, and its storefront is not yet named. A future platform announcement will trigger a new check.
